LongDescription#@#NA#@@#Cleaning Instructions#@#Unplug gas supply and shut pilots. Scrape grates and griddle with a stainless scraper, then degrease with a mild cleaner; rinse with warm water and dry with a lint-free cloth. Vacuum debris from burner openings and clean condenser areas. Wipe stainless surfaces with a non-abrasive cleaner, rinse, and polish. Check door gaskets and hinges; tighten fasteners and replace worn seals. #@@# Six Burners#@#
Six open burners provide distributed heat for simultaneous high-capacity cooking tasks, rated within the 251,000 to 300,000 BTU power band to accelerate searing, boiling, and sautéing. Removable grates simplify cleaning and service, reducing downtime during peak shifts.
#@@# Right Griddle#@#
A 36-inch griddle on the right side expands flat-top cooking capacity for pancakes, burgers, and grilled sandwiches, fitting operations that require both pan and griddle workflows. Integrated controls permit independent temperature management to preserve product consistency across stations.
#@@# Dual Ovens#@#
The unit includes one standard oven and one convection oven, each with battery spark ignition to ensure reliable starts without complex wiring. Operators gain flexibility to bake, roast, and hold concurrently, supported by two oven types that address differing cook profiles.
#@@# Durable Construction#@#
Stainless steel front, sides, shelf, and riser resist corrosion and withstand rigorous daily use, maintaining sanitary surfaces and a professional appearance. Adjustable six-inch legs allow precise leveling on uneven floors to ensure stable operation and consistent heat distribution.

Clean stainless surfaces with a nonabrasive detergent and soft cloth; rinse and dry to prevent streaking. Lubricate adjustable leg threads quarterly and verify level for even cooking. Test pilot and battery spark ignition monthly; replace worn gaskets and seals immediately to maintain CSA and NSF compliance.
